When a Property Owner May Be Responsible

Pennsylvania law expects property owners to keep their premises reasonably safe for visitors. When they fail to do so and someone gets hurt, they may be held legally responsible. However, not every fall leads to a valid claim. The key question is whether the property owner knew, or should have known, about a hazard and failed to address it in a reasonable amount of time.

Examples of conditions that often lead to slip and fall claims include wet floors without warning signs, broken stair railings, poorly lit stairwells, uneven pavement, and snow or ice that wasn’t cleared within a reasonable timeframe. The specific facts matter, and proving negligence requires evidence that the hazard existed long enough for the owner to act.

What to Do Right After a Fall

The steps you take immediately after a fall can shape the outcome of your claim. First, get medical attention, even if your injuries seem minor at the time. Conditions like concussions, fractures, and back injuries may not show their full impact until later, and medical records help connect your injuries to the fall.

Report the incident to the property owner or manager and ask for a written copy of the report. If you’re able, take photos of the scene, including whatever caused you to fall. 

Gather contact information from anyone who witnessed what happened. This documentation often becomes the foundation of your claim later.

Common Challenges in Slip and Fall Cases

Slip and fall claims can be harder to prove than many people expect. Property owners and their insurance companies often argue that the hazard was obvious, that you weren’t paying attention, or that the condition didn’t exist long enough for them to fix it. Pennsylvania also follows a comparative negligence rule, which means your compensation can be reduced if you’re found partially at fault, and eliminated entirely if you’re more than 50 percent responsible.

Insurance adjusters may contact you quickly with a settlement offer that seems helpful but often falls short of covering your full losses. Medical treatment, lost income, and long-term effects all factor into what a claim is truly worth. How Much Does It Cost to Hire a Social Security Disability Lawyer?

Social Security Disability lawyers usually cost you nothing upfront. The fees are set by federal law and paid only if your claim succeeds, drawn from your past-due benefits rather than money in your pocket today. By rule, the fee is 25% of your back pay or $9,200, whichever is less, and separate case costs like ordering medical records stay your responsibility. What Should You Do if Your SSDI Application Is Denied in Philadelphia?

If your SSDI application is denied in Philadelphia, act quickly, because you have only 60 days to appeal, and your claim can move through up to four stages of review: reconsideration, a hearing before an administrative law judge, the Appeals Council, and finally federal court. A first denial is common. Most initial applications are turned down, often for documentation or technical reasons rather than the seriousness of the condition, and many valid claims are approved on appeal.
